What is Segpay? Segpay Review, Features

Segpay is a payment platform that specializes in online credit card processing for e-commerce merchants and subscription-based content providers that intend to operate globally. As a trusted partner, Segpay guides its merchants along the way while also getting merchants paid first.


About SegPay

Segpay is a PCI service provider with the latest technical resources to ensure the strongest security measures for customers around the world. Segpay complies with all global codes and conditions and is registered with Visa as an Internet Payment Service Provider and MasterCard as a Payment Facilitator.

Segpay is headquartered in Deerfield Beach, Florida, and Segpay's infrastructure is located in Allentown, Pennsylvania, Brookwood, Oregon, and Miami, Florida. The most critical business sites are cardholder data production environments, which are facilitated through third-party providers. All providers that work with Segpay are required to undergo regulatory inspections to ensure PCI-compliant environments are in scope, including primary and disaster recovery; these environments are separate from Segpay's headquarters in Deerfield Beach, which does not store any cardholder data.


SegPay’s Infrastructure

Segpay's DNS is hosted at Cloudflare, where we take full advantage of their proven DDoS mitigation system, which includes tools like Flood Shield and Flex Automated DDoS protection to divert malicious traffic away from our systems. Our domains are registered through a separate vendor, Enom. Segpay uses Cloudflare's Web Application Firewall (WAF) technology to protect our systems from external adversaries. In addition, we have a redundant system called CDNetworks, which mirrors Cloudflare, which ensures we have optimal uptime.


Advantages

Data security is a key component of Segpay's security stance and is strictly enforced to ensure we exceed PCI requirements. Authentication and authorization are managed through multiple security levels, such as VPN, two-factor authentication, strong password requirements, and user-based permissions. All systems are protected by SentinelOne and ManageEngine Desktop Central unified endpoint management (UEM) tools. These tools enable the Segpay IT team to remotely disable systems, software patch management, and monitor the overall stability of our infrastructure.
